Experts see long-term calamity from Colorado mine spill

Wednesday, August 12, 2015 - 16:20 in Earth & Climate

The toxic waste gushing from a Colorado mine and threatening downstream water supplies in at least three states will continue to be dangerous whenever contaminated sediments get stirred up from the river bottom, authorities said Wednesday, suggesting that there's no easy fix to what could be a long-term calamity.
